No, not case closed. Like it or not, politically motivated or not, the charges relate to actions taken after he was president. The mere fact that he was president and chief executive does not mean anything he took with him after he left office was automatically declassified. It’s different to argue that he could legally have them since he retained his security clearance and under the PRA he is to have access to his presidential records after leaving office. But that is not the same as them being declassified. He could have declassified before he left office, but he is on tape talking to an aide about getting the documents in question declassified, and how he could no longer do it because he wasn’t president.

I don’t think presidents have security clearances per se. And he doesn’t have a security clearance now. He could be given access by the current president if he has a need to know or, with permission, for his memoirs or library.

But, yes, the indictment deals with actions after Trump left the presidency, and it doesn’t appear to matter if the documents are classified or not. The indictment is saying that the government asked for the documents back, but President Trump hid them, lied about having turned everything over, and possibly sharing documents in ways that endanger national security.

Everyone needs to read the indictment so there can be informed discussion rather than just saying words.
